WyomingHB 82026 Budget SessionHouse

AN ACT relating to crimes and offenses; providing for a felony penalty for stalking offenses committed against minors; and providing for an effective date.

Felony for adults who stalk minors

Beginning July 1, 2026, stalking a minor is a felony when the stalker is 18 or older. On conviction, the penalty is up to 10 years in prison. The law also keeps other felony triggers, like stalking that violates probation, parole, bail, or a protection order.
